跳转到主要内容

PloneMeeting Province de Hainaut配置文件

项目描述

产品.普隆会议配置文件,适用于比利时海纳省

产品.MeetingPROVHainaut 更改日志

4.2.1 (2024-03-14)

  • 针对 ToolPloneMeeting.advisersConfig 适配的代码

    • 清理代码,删除了 config.COMPTA_GROUP_IDconfig.ADVICE_CATEGORIESconfig.ADVICE_STATES_ALIVE

    • 删除了 vocabularies.py,因为 AdviceCategoriesVocabularyFactory 没有被使用;

    • 删除了 model 文件夹,因为 pm_updates.py 是空的;

    • 删除了 CustomToolPloneMeeting,因为方法 get_extra_adviser_infos 现在由 ToolPloneMeeting.advisersConfig 自动管理。

    • meetingadvicefinances.xmlmeetingadvicefinancescec.xml 启用行为 建议会计承诺

    • 添加了升级步骤到 4204。

    [gbastien]

4.2.0 (2023-04-11)

  • 完成了 test_FinancesAdvicesWorkflow 以检查财务顾问能否接管项目。[gbastien]

  • 修复了 test_pm_WFA_availableWFAdaptations,考虑了新的 WFA transfered。[gbastien]

  • 修复了 setuphandlers._addDemoData。[gbastien]

  • import_data 中删除了 collegeMeeting.transitionsForPresentingAnItem,因为字段 MeetingConfig.transitionsForPresentingAnItem 已被删除。[gbastien]

  • 使用 waiting_advices_given_and_signed_advices_required_to_validate 工作流适配,并添加了 testCustomWorkflows.test_ItemNotValidableWhenFinancesAdviceWFIncomplete。[gbastien]

  • 建议不再使用 Plone 版本控制,从 default 配置文件中删除了 repositorytool.xml(迁移由 Products.PloneMeeting 管理)。[gbastien]

  • 适配了 meetingadvicefinancesmeetingadvicefinancescec 站点类型,以使用 PMRichTextWidget 来处理额外的字段 accounting_commitment。[gbastien]

  • 适配了建议字段标题的翻译,现在必须以 title_ 开头,以便在历史记录中正确显示。[gbastien]

  • 适配了代码,因为我们现在使用 imio.helpers.cache.get_plone_groups_for_user 而不是 ToolPloneMeeting.get_plone_groups_for_user。[gbastien]

  • 适配了与删除 MeetingConfig.useGroupsAsCategories 相关的代码。[gbastien]

4.2b6(2022-04-28)

  • 适配了 events.onAdviceAfterTransition,不再调用 MeetingItem.update_local_roles,因为现在在 PloneMeeting 中的 events.onAdviceTransition 中这样做,即在调用 AdviceAfterTransitionEvent 之后。[gbastien]

  • 修复了 zprovhainaut import_data,因为使用演示数据时失败了。[gbastien]

4.2b5(2022-01-07)

  • 修复了 ToolPloneMeeting.isManager 的调用,当 realManagers=True 时传递无上下文。[gbastien]

4.2b4(2021-07-19)

  • 添加了 testVotes.py,因为现在它由 Products.MeetingCommunes 启动。[gbastien]

  • 添加了 test_CompletenessEvaluationAskedAgain,它显示了完整性评估请求是正确的(在 Products.MeetingCommunes.adapters._will_ask_completeness_eval_againProducts.MeetingCommunes.adapters._doWaitAdvices 中的测试修复)。[gbastien]

  • 针对会议从 AT 移至 DX 的事实适配了代码。[gbastien]

  • 删除了 MeetingItem.groupedItemsNum 功能。[gbastien]

  • 修复了代码和 POD 模板,在迁移到 4203 时使用 updatePODTemplatesCode 辅助函数来修复 POD 模板代码。[gbastien]

4.2b3(2020-10-14)

  • 添加了升级步骤到 4202,该步骤将更新每个财务建议的 advice_type。[gbastien]

4.2b2(2020-10-02)

  • CustomMeetingItem.getCustomAdviceMessageFor 中,考虑了新的密钥 displayAdviceReviewState,将其设置为 True,以便向可能无法查看建议的用户显示建议的 review_state。[gbastien]

  • 针对 collective.contact.plonegroup 中新的密钥 fct_management 修复了 config.EXTRA_GROUP_SUFFIXES。[gbastien]

  • 为每个财务顾问启用了 MeetingItemPROVHainautWorkflowConditions._get_waiting_advices_icon_advisers。[gbastien]

  • 针对 Products.PloneMeeting 中的更改配置了 waiting_advices 工作流适配。[gbastien]

4.2b1(2020-08-24)

  • 添加了升级步骤到 4201,以将 MeetingItem.motivation 移至 MeetingItem.description。[gbastien]

4.2a4(2020-06-24)

  • 修复了演示数据,因为现在 MeetingItem.groupsInCharge 不能为空。[gbastien]

4.2a3(2020-04-02)

  • 对于 DF 2. 建议也显示“在项目完成之前不能添加建议”。

4.2a2(2020-02-21)

  • 在 Extensions.utils 中添加了 import_meetingsUsersAndRoles_from_csv。[gbastien]

  • 目前已移除对meetingitem_view的重写,因为这只是为了显示未实际使用的MeetingItem.groupedItemsNum字段…

4.2a1 (2020-02-06)

  • 当再次询问建议时,也显示项目完整性未评估的建议自定义消息

  • 使用profile post_handler属性来管理postInstall处理器,移除了每个配置文件使用import_steps.xml的方法

  • 定义3种类型的财务建议,具有独立的流程

  • 已移除meetingitem_view.pt/meetingitem_edit.pt的重写,是为了不再包含未使用的MeetingItem.groupedItemsNum字段

  • 更改颜色以匹配海努特省的视觉识别

  • 修复_adviceIsEditableByCurrentUser,检查项目是否_is_complete以及用户是否有权编辑建议或编辑.png图标即使用户实际上不能编辑建议也会出现

  • 覆盖wait_advices_from、MeetingItem.manuallyLinkedItems描述和MeetingItem.preferredMeeting描述的翻译

  • 添加特定的logo.png

  • 在workflows meetingadvicefinanceseditor_workflow和meetingadvicefinancesmanager_workflow中为状态‘proposed_to_financial_reviewer’配置本地角色

4.1rc2 (2019-07-02)

  • 使用已存在的Products.MeetingCommunes.config.FINANCE_WAITING_ADVICES_STATES常量来管理财务建议可能给出的项目状态,而不是新的常量FINANCE_GIVEABLE_ADVICE_STATES

  • 覆盖MeetingItem._adviceIsAddable可适应方法,仅在项目_is_complete时返回True,这样‘searchitemstocontrolcompletenessof’分面搜索才能正常工作

  • 只有在建议从‘advice_given’到‘advicecreated’时,才将完整性设置为‘completeness_evaluation_asked_again’

  • 修复显示MeetingItem.category时的meetingitem_view

  • 将meetingadvicefinances.advice_accounting_commitment的required设置为False

  • 仅在即将使用它时导入FINANCE_WAITING_ADVICES_STATES,因为它是从Products.MeetingCommunes.config中monkeypatched的

4.1rc1 (2019-06-28)

  • 管理zprovhainaut安装配置文件

  • 创建和配置财务和compta建议

  • 调整comptabilite工作流程以删除相关状态

  • 覆盖MeetingItem.mayEvaluateCompleteness,因为只有财务/comptabilite预控制器可以评估它

  • 在一张收据号码上添加分组项的新字段

  • 当项目再次发送到财务时,自动将完整性设置为‘completeness_evaluation_asked_again’

  • 调整配置文件以具有关联的sample associatedGroups和groupsInCharge

4.0 (2018-10-25)

  • 为海努特省创建插件

  • 新翻译

项目详情


下载文件

下载您平台上的文件。如果您不确定选择哪个,请了解有关安装包的更多信息。

源分布

Products.MeetingPROVHainaut-4.2.1.tar.gz (398.3 kB 查看散列)

上传时间

支持者:

AWS AWS 云计算和安全赞助商 Datadog Datadog 监控 Fastly Fastly CDN Google Google 下载分析 Microsoft Microsoft PSF 赞助商 Pingdom Pingdom 监控 Sentry Sentry 错误记录 StatusPage StatusPage 状态页面